In plain words
The Ministry of New and Renewable Energy is the nodal Government of India ministry for solar, wind, bio-energy and other renewable-energy policy, administered by the National Informatics Centre for its web presence. It periodically publishes recruitment notices for the Ministry and its attached institutes such as NISE, largely on short-term contract terms, in its Notices/Careers/Recruitment section.
MNRE recruits mainly through direct recruitment, without a competitive exam, or a direct interview, without a separate written exam. Posts recorded here are commonly classified as Group A/contractual.
Entry qualifications recorded: GraduatePost-graduateEngineering
